WebWhen to Repot Snake Plants. The best time to repot snake plants is in the spring, before the plant’s growing season begins. If you can’t repot at that time, you can do it in the fall. Just be sure to give the plant a few weeks to adjust to its new pot before the winter arrives. It is generally recommended to repot snake plants every two to ...
